Oatmeal is one of the healthiest grains on earth. Although I use rolled oats in many recipes, I prefer Steel Cut oats for a hearty bowl of oatmeal in the morning as they are minimally processed and have tons of fiber, keeping you feeling full longer.

Oats start out as groats. The difference between Steel cut, Rolled and Instant oats is all in how much the groat was processed. I like to stick with eating the whole grain whenever possible.

Ingredients

1. 1 Cup Steel Cut oats
2. 4 Cups water (simmer for 30 min, stir during cooking)
3. Add 2 Tbsp ground flax seed
4. 1 tsp cinnamon
5. Top with a little nut milk of your choice
6. Fresh fruit ( I love blueberries, strawberries & bananas)
7. 1 Tbsp hemp hearts
8. Sprinkle of chopped nuts (I use pecans or almonds)

Makes 3-4 servings depending on how hungry

Step 1. Chop Up Fruit

As I said, I really love the blueberry, strawberry and banana medley, but you can easily add other fruites like passion fruit, mango, blackberries, etc.

Step 2. Grind Flaxseeds

I grind my whole flax seeds in a coffee grinder. (I keep one grinder just for flax seed)

Flax seeds are bursting with fiber and Omega-3 fats. Lignans found in flaxseeds are full of antioxidants, can lower blood pressure & cholesterol and a good source of plant protein

Did you know, hemp seeds are a complete protein including all nine essential amino acids? They also contain high levels of antioxidants.
